One of the first considerations when you are evaluating various installers is the floor type that they will be dealing with. Flooring installation in Ventura CA is considerably different based on the material; the skills needed to install hardwood flooring for example are considerably different than the skills needed to install ceramic tile.

When you are having conversations with a possible installer you will want a reasonably accurate cost as well as a fix on the length of time it will take to complete the installation.
Consider who will take responsibility for moving and protecting furniture, determine if removing the existing flooring is part of their responsibility and make sure the company is licensed, fully insured and bonded. Once you have completed your interviews and have decided which company you will pick for your flooring installation in Ventura CA make sure that there is no miscommunication by having a written contract. The contract will include all the points that were discussed; the price, the completion time; details of the flooring they are to install and who is responsible for disposing of trash. If the contract includes the repair or replacement of old sub flooring or the installation of under-padding, it should all be stated clearly and concisely, in this way both the installer and you will know what to expect.
